Doak Road

The neighbourhood of Doak Road can be found in the city of Fredericton, New Brunswick, which is situated in the Greater Fredericton metropolitan area.

Transportation

Cars are a great transportation option in Doak Road. It is very convenient to find a place to park, and the majority of real estate listings are a short drive from the closest highway. Doak Road is not very conducive to walking because running common errands is very inconvenient.

Services

A portion of house buyers in this area may be able to do grocery shopping by walking, while others will need another means of transportation. As far as education is concerned, this part of the city does not contain any high schools or primary schools. In addition, families may find it very difficult for their kids to reach daycares as a pedestrian.

Character

Doak Road is excellent for those who need quiet surroundings, as there isn't a lot of street noise or city clamour. Parks aren't well-situated, which makes it occasionally difficult to get to them. Still, residents will be able to access public green spaces in nearby neighbourhoods.

Housing

In Doak Road, many buildings are single detached homes, and the rest of the properties are mainly small apartment buildings and townhouses. Roughly 45% of properties in this part of Fredericton were constructed in the 1960s and 1970s, while the majority of the remaining buildings were built in the 1980s and the 2000s. This area is primarily composed of three bedroom and four or more bedroom homes. Homeowners occupy about 80% of the properties in the neighbourhood and 20% are rented.
